    Wow, I can only reply to your first point, the rest other people can maybe respond to if they want.

    How much draw do we need? and if anything there needs to be a distinction between "Shadow" and "Human" as just saying "Warriors" need better draw is not accurate since they have access to different cards between the two factions. To that point, Human warriors have more draw than Shadow warriors. Saying "better" is sort of a personal opinion too, a lot of the more conservative players can make do with what is available, and I'm not saying who has the best draw or the most between all the classes since draw is not the only factor to consider in the scheme of all things to do with balance. Don't get me wrong, if they give us more draw I will always take it.
